The University of Virginia is seeking a Staff Auditor to perform financial, operational, and compliance audits that support adherence to University policies and procedures. This position is part of the Office of Audit and Compliance (OAC) and is aligned with the team responsible for audits within the Academic Division. The OAC provides independent assurance and consulting services that assist the University’s Board of Visitors and leadership in fulfilling their oversight, management, and operational responsibilities across the University community.

Responsibilities
- Staff Auditors conduct financial, operational, and compliance audits to assess adherence to the organization’s policies and procedures. They review and evaluate internal controls, and help prepare audit reports recommending improvements in controls, operations, or systems.
- Staff Auditors work independently with supervision and according to established protocols.
- In addition to the above job responsibilities, staff auditors also lead or collaborate on other projects or responsibilities, as assigned.
